185,343,345,224,280 is an even composite number composed of seven pr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 185343345224280 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 7 prime factors (large circles) and 1728 divisors.

185343345224280 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, seven hundred twenty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 185343345224280:

23 × 33 × 5 × 292 × 312 × 592 × 61

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 29 × 29 × 31 × 31 × 59 × 59 × 61)
